World Class Day Spa Facilities
The facilities at Octavia’s, a world class leader in the South African day spa industry, are unparalleled in terms of the sheer indulgence enjoyed by the guest. Combined with the day spa’s refined atmosphere, our spa facilities, from the Roman Bath and the Swiss Shower through to the steam room and sauna, are the perfect way to await your chosen spa treatments in comfort and contentment.
The Life Day Spa Group is a premium brand that unites 11 of South Africa’s most luxurious day spas. Each spa has a distinctive ambiance that promotes wellness, beauty, and relaxation. For over 50 years, this family-owned group of opulent spas, has consistently maintained an exceptional standard of professionalism and service excellence. The D’oreale Grande hotel at Emperors Palace in Kempton Park, boasts a 5-star ranking and serves as home to Octavia’s, one of the best day spas in the country with top-class spa facilities and professionally trained therapists offering the latest techniques in a full range of spa treatments.
